Understanding Final Expenses: What They Include
Final expenses refer to a range of costs associated with a person’s passing, including funeral and burial or cremation services, medical bills incurred during the final days, outstanding debts, and even administrative costs like estate settlement fees. These expenses can vary widely depending on various factors, such as location, cultural practices, and the type of service chosen. The Role of Out-of-Town Deaths in Increasing Costs
When an individual passes away while traveling or living out of town, their loved ones often face unexpected challenges when planning the final send-off. This is primarily due to the increased costs associated with out-of-town deaths. Transportation expenses, such as airfare and funeral arrangements in a different city or state, can significantly add up. Additionally, local funeral homes may charge higher rates for services, including embalming, caskets, and burial or cremation plots, especially if they are unfamiliar with the deceased’s preferences or cultural practices.

Navigating Best Practices for Securing the Right Coverage
Navigating best practices for securing the right coverage is crucial when it comes to managing final expenses, especially with out-of-town deaths. The first step is to research and compare various funeral insurance policies available in the market. Opt for reputable providers offering comprehensive funeral plan benefits tailored to your needs and budget. These policies can significantly alleviate financial burdens by covering funeral costs, burial or cremation expenses, and even outstanding debts or estate taxes.
Understanding the terms, exclusions, and coverage limits is essential. Consider your personal circumstances, including any pre-existing health conditions, as these factors will influence policy costs and eligibility. Additionally, ensure the policy includes adequate grace periods and flexible payment options to accommodate unexpected events.
